Investor mass psychology often runs from one extreme to the other: from Pollyanna optimism to dire discounting of solid current results. Unfortunately, when our herd instinct kicks in many investors buy after stocks have run up and sell when they are cheap. As always, the basic things to ask are "are the basic reasons I was attracted to the stock still in place or reinforced by recent events and information?" and "What is the trend in outlook for the stock?". Will sales get better or worse than current expectations? What is the seasonal pattern for this sector? I'll leave it to others to draw their own conclusions.
